Meerlume is an innovative no-code platform designed to simplify the creation of chatbots for messaging apps like WhatsApp and Telegram. By translating a straightforward, plain-language description of a business workflow into a fully deployable chatbot, it streamlines the process for users without technical expertise. Unlike traditional drag-and-drop builders or complex AI-driven solutions, Meerlume offers a deterministic flow that ensures predictable behavior and controlled costs, making it ideal for routine customer interactions such as bookings, lead capture, FAQs, and support. Users can review the generated flow, make adjustments if needed, and deploy their chatbot in just minutes, enabling rapid automation of messaging channels.

Claude Import Memory offers a seamless way for users to transition their AI workflows from other providers to Claude by importing preferences, projects, and contextual data with a simple copy-paste. This feature ensures that users can switch AI assistants without losing valuable insights or customization, making it ideal for businesses or individuals seeking continuity and efficiency. Its standout feature is the ability to quickly update Claude’s memory, allowing the AI to pick up right where the user left off, thereby saving time and maintaining productivity. Available on all paid plans, this tool emphasizes flexibility and ease of migration, making it attractive for users who want to switch AI providers without starting from scratch.
